More about District 22
Michael Fjetland adds a whole new dimension to the race in District 22. He's running as an independent, but he's run in the past in the Republican primary agasints DeLay (got 16 and 20 percent of the vote in the last two primaries). It's possible that he could take some votes from DeLay. The sort of people who can't stand DeLay but can't bring themselves to vote for Richard Morrison because of his party affiliation. I'm hoping Fjetland becomes the Nader/Perot of District 22.
